Output 139f304f5c2831901459c68d159bf3b58cd4c62e9bda06ce4fed158b145eb658:1

value
52494491
script pubkey
OP_0 OP_PUSHBYTES_20 347aa21dcb7c824f63da8d1f4fa8000b4a8f1c03
address
ltc1qx3a2y8wt0jpy7c763505l2qqpd9g78qr95j9h0
transaction
139f304f5c2831901459c68d159bf3b58cd4c62e9bda06ce4fed158b145eb658
spent
true